Prince Rupert is a port city in the province of British Columbia, Canada. Located on Kaien Island, Prince Rupert is the land, air, and water transportation hub of British Columbia's North Coast, and has a population of 12,220 people (Statistics Canada, 2016).

Berthing
Port of Prince Rubert
Prince Rupert is principally a commercial port, both for cargo and cruise ships. It is a useful base before cruising on to either Alaska and the Queen Charlotte Islands. It is a sheltered, ice-free port.

Marinas & Yacht Clubs
Cow Bay Marina
Marina has 51 berths. Water, electricity, toilets, showers, laundry, WiFi. Fuel station nearby.
